Roadmap¶
The Azure Functions Python Cookbook is a mission-driven project aimed at providing the most comprehensive, production-ready, and well-tested collection of patterns for Azure Functions development with Python. This roadmap outlines the direction of the project and its current status as we move toward a complete and rich resource for the community.
Current Status¶
The project has successfully reached its initial milestone with the release of v0.1.0 on 2026-03-08. We have established the repository structure, defined the core development standards, and created placeholders for our first set of recipes. The foundation is now in place for building out high-quality content.
Phase 1: Foundation (COMPLETE)¶
The primary goal of this phase was to build the infrastructure required to support a long-term, high-quality documentation project.
- Repository structure and organization established using modern Python standards.
- Continuous Integration (CI/CD) and GitHub workflows for automated testing, linting, and security.
- Documentation site architecture using MkDocs Material theme for a modern, searchable experience.
- Recipe template and formal contract definition to ensure all recipes are consistent and complete.
- Initial set of 5 recipe placeholders defined to guide immediate content creation efforts.
- Internationalization support with translated READMEs for Korean, Japanese, and Chinese audiences.
- Development tooling integration (Ruff, Black, Mypy, Pytest, Bandit, Hatch).
- Automated badge synchronization across all translated README files.
- Pre-commit hooks for code quality, formatting, and type checking.
Phase 2: Recipe Content (IN PROGRESS)¶
This phase focuses on transforming the placeholders into fully-fleshed, production-ready recipes that users can depend on.
- Write comprehensive content for the first 5 core recipes (HTTP Basic, OpenAPI, Webhook, Queue, Timer).
- Develop fully runnable example projects for each recipe that can be deployed directly to Azure.
- Include deep-dive production notes covering performance, scaling, and cost optimization.
- Create architectural diagrams and flowcharts for each pattern to aid visual understanding.
- Ensure all example code passes 100% of the repository's security and quality checks.
- Gather initial community feedback on the recipe format and content depth.
- Add detailed setup instructions for each example project.
- Provide guidance on integrating these recipes into existing Azure Functions apps.

Non-Goals¶
To maintain focus and ensure high quality, we have explicitly defined what this project is not:
- Not a CLI: In the first release, we are prioritizing content quality over building a new command-line interface.
- No Deep Automation Initially: We prefer clear, manual steps that teach users how things work before we automate them.
- Quality Over Quantity: We will not add a large number of low-quality or undocumented samples just to increase the count.
- Not a Replacement for Official Docs: This cookbook complements the official Microsoft documentation by providing opinionated, production-ready patterns.
- No Legacy Support: We exclusively focus on the Python v2 programming model and Python 3.10+.
- No Large Numbers of Low-Quality Samples: We focus on high-impact, well-documented patterns rather than an exhaustive list of every possible variation.
